Abstract

From the bark of Acacia nilotica subsp. tomentosa a novel polyphenol, (+)-catechin-5-galloyl ester (5), was isolated along with gallic acid (1), its methyl ester (2), naringenin (3), and (+)-catechin (4). The structure of 5 was determined by use of mass spectrometry as well as 1H- and 13C-NMR spectroscopy.
